How To Scale Enterprise Applications Services

Published February 2, 2025
Customer Support

Definition

“How To Scale Enterprise Applications Services” refers to the process of expanding the capabilities and capacities of enterprise applications to meet increasing demands efficiently. It involves optimizing infrastructure, resources, and architecture to ensure seamless functioning and improved performance. Scaling enterprise applications is crucial for accommodating growth, enhancing user experience, and maintaining system reliability.

Usage and Context

Organizations implement scaling practices to meet growing user needs, handle increased data volumes, and improve response times. For example, a large e-commerce platform may need to scale its services during peak shopping seasons to handle higher traffic and transactions effectively. Similarly, a SaaS provider might scale its application services to onboard more customers without compromising performance.

FAQ

Q: What are common challenges when scaling enterprise application services?
A: Common challenges include identifying scalability bottlenecks, ensuring seamless integration of new resources, and maintaining data consistency across scaled services.
Q: How can I determine the appropriate scaling strategy for my enterprise applications?
A: Assess factors like current performance metrics, anticipated growth, resource availability, and budget constraints to choose between vertical or horizontal scaling approaches.

Related Software

1. Kubernetes: An open-source container orchestration platform that facilitates efficient scaling and management of containerized applications across clusters.
2. Apache Kafka: A distributed streaming platform used for real-time data processing and scaling applications by enabling high-throughput, fault-tolerant messaging.

Benefits

Scaling enterprise application services leads to increased efficiency by optimizing resource utilization, enhancing system reliability, and reducing downtime during peak loads. It improves accuracy through streamlined processes, data consistency, and better response times, ultimately empowering organizations to make informed decisions based on scalable and robust infrastructure.

Conclusion

Scaling enterprise application services is imperative for meeting evolving business needs and sustaining growth. By optimizing performance, ensuring reliability, and enhancing decision-making capabilities, organizations can stay competitive in the digital landscape. Explore further insights on enterprise application scaling at molfar.io.

← Back